Experience the vibrant heart of Austin on this engaging taco and sightseeing tour. As you walk through the city centre, you'll encounter iconic landmarks such as the Willie Nelson statue, the historic Driskill Hotel, and the architecturally striking Austin Public Library. The tour also includes a stop at the Congress Street Bridge, offering a unique Austin experience.The highlight of this excursion is undoubtedly the local taco scene. You'll visit three different taco spots, each offering a variety of options including grilled steak, shrimp macha, grilled chicken, and vegetarian choices. To round off the culinary adventure, you'll sample a doughnut from a local bakery.As you explore, you'll soak in Austin's lively atmosphere, characterised by its live music, colourful street art, and welcoming locals. This tour captures the essence of Austin, combining local cuisine with key city sights for a comprehensive urban experience.
